India is joining China and South Korea in exploring Arctic shipping routes as climate change thaws the region and conflicts disrupt traditional sea lanes. China's Sea Legend has launched a weekly container service, realizing Beijing's "Polar Silk Road" ambition. South Korea's PanStar Group is set to send a pilot vessel through Russia's Northern Sea Route to Europe, and India plans its first cargo ship along the same corridor next year, aiming for significant possibilities.
